The swift parrot’s distinctive call was recorded dozens of times in a patch of Tasmanian forest. Then the forest was logged Scientists estimate the endangered bird’s population has slumped to about 750. But the logging agency responsible for clearing its habitat said it acted lawfully

Eucyclodes buprestaria - Bordered Emerald

An Australian Emerald moth found across the southern half of Australia.

The caterpillars of this species are known to feed on the delightfully named Slender Snotty-Gobble (Cassytha glabella)

Carenum sp. (possibly Carenum occidentale)

A beautifully coloured predatory ground beetle which is endemic to arid regions of Western Australia. This guy was hanging out under our moth trap last night 🪲

A Pink-tailed Worm-lizard.

A Pink-tailed Worm-lizard.

For this #WildlifeWednesday is the vulnerable Pink-tailed Worm-lizard (Aprasia parapulchella). These worm-like lizards can grow up to 24cm and spend much of their time in burrows made by ants or termites, feeding on the eggs and larvae of the ants inhabiting the same burrow!
